Background: The nursing profession is generally perceived as tedious and stressful and has been shown to be associated with inappropriate caloric intake with its attending consequences of obesity and increased risk of cardiovascular diseases. Objective: This study examined caloric intake and stress levels among nurses.Methods: A cross sectional study design was used, and a total of 85 nurses were sampled from two district level hospitals. Physiological and psychological levels of stress were measured using Salivary Cortisol Enzyme Immunoassay and the Cooper’s life stress inventory questionnaire, respectively. Body mass index (BMI) using height and weight measurements and caloric intake (using food frequency questionnaire and the 24h recall of participants) were also determined. Stress levels were compared to caloric intakes using the Pearson’s correlation test. Data was analyzed using Statistical Package for Social Scientists, Version 21. Statistical significance was set at p<0.05. Results: Participants were mostly females(90.60%) with a mean age±[standard deviation (SD)]of 34.86 ± 6.27 yr.and majority of them (68.20%) were married. More than half (52.94%) of the nurses were in the World Health Organization classification of overweight, with a mean BMI (±SD)of 26.11 ± 2.96 kg/m2. Their mean caloric intake (±SD) off duty (2368.74 ± 259.67 kcal) was significantly higher (p˂ 0.001) compared to that on duty (1784.80 ± 402.84 kcal). When off duty compared to on duty, the nurses also recorded significantly higher (p< 0.001) mean physiological stress scores(±SD)(61.18 ± 7.42 vs 17.12 ± 7.15) and salivary cortisol levels(±SD)(11.79 ± 1.06 μg/μL vs 5.10 ± 1.02 μg/μL). Significant positive correlations were observed for total caloric intakes and salivary cortisol levels for the nurses, both on duty [r = 0.585; 95% confidence interval(CI),0.425-0.780;p<0.001]and off duty (r= 0.316;95% CI, 0.113-0.498;p<0.003).Conclusion:The nurses had high stress levels whiles on duty and this was associated with low caloric intakes. Excessive caloric intakes were observed during off duty periods and associated with relatively lower stress levels.

Studies of stress and cortisol levels in adults indicate that keeping normal levels of cortisol is beneficial to subjects. The hormone cortisol has many functions including proper glucose metabolism, regulation of blood pressure, immune function, and inflammatory  response. When cortisol levels spike, as with stress, there can be a negative effect on the individual. Due to the hectic pace of modern life, the body’s stress response does not always have time to return to normal, leading to cortisol levels remaining too high. This can lead to suppressed thyroid function, blood sugar imbalances, higher blood pressure, lowered immunity, and increased abdominal fat. Stress plays a prominent role in the lives of millions of people all across the globe. This problem is not one that affects solely the adult population but also a multitude of adolescents and children. Oftentimes, stress can have both a physical and psychological effect on an individual. Many persons report an effect on food consumption when under stressful situations, causing one to either eat more or less than normal. In turn, these eating patterns can potentially influence the Body Mass Index (BMI) of an individual. While increased stress can lead to a higher or lower than normal cortisol level and BMI in adults, the role in adolescents is not entirely clear. This study investigated whether there is a relationship between stress and BMI in high-achieving adolescents, aged 14 to 18. The Perceived Stress Scale survey paired with additional questions that helped determine variables believed to impact stress levels were administered to determine overall stress levels in each subject. To determine cortisol levels, a competitive enzyme immunoassay was used.  This study indicates that there   are no significant correlations between perceived stress levels, salivary cortisol levels, and BMI in this group of individuals. However, a distinct difference in self-assessed stress levels was apparent between males and females. Somewhat unexpectedly, a negative relationship was found between BMI and salivary cortisol levels and perceived stress and salivary cortisol levels.

Abstract Background The COVID-19 pandemic has been stressful and of considerable concern among health care workers (HCWs). Being particularly at increased risk for exposure, HCWs worry about becoming infected as well as infecting co-workers, patients and family members. Such distress and panic may have destructive effects on individuals and may last long after the pandemic situation leading to depression or post-traumatic stress disorder. Therefore, the aim of the current study is to measure and investigate the prevalence of the factors affecting psychological stress during the COVID-19 pandemic among HCWs. Methods A self-administered online survey—including perceived stress scale (PSS) questions—was disseminated among HCWs in Riyadh, Saudi Arabia (SA) between1st June and 30th July 2020. Results A total of 469 HCWs responded to the survey for a high response rate (93.8%). The PSS revealed that 15.8% of the respondents were suffering from high stress levels, 77.2% were suffering from moderate stress levels and 7% with low stress levels. Females and junior frontline staff reported more severe stress levels. Participation on the pandemic team shows significant impact on stress levels. Conclusion COVID-19 pandemic has increased stress levels among HCWs and affects their psychological wellbeing. Designing programs promoting HCWs mental health are crucial and emotional and psychological support strategies should be part of every public health crisis management plan.

Introduction The COVID-19 pandemic has initiated an upheaval in society and has been the cause of considerable stress during this period. Healthcare professionals have been on the front line during this health crisis, particularly paramedical staff. The aim of this study was to assess the high level of stress of healthcare workers during the first wave of the pandemic. Materials and methods The COVISTRESS international study is a questionnaire disseminated online collecting demographic and stress-related data over the globe, during the pandemic. Stress levels were evaluated using non-calibrated visual analog scale, from 0 (no stress) to 100 (maximal stress). Results Among the 13,537 individuals from 44 countries who completed the survey from January to June 2020, we included 10,051 workers (including 1379 healthcare workers, 631 medical doctors and 748 paramedical staff). The stress levels during the first wave of the pandemic were 57.8 ± 33 in the whole cohort, 65.3 ± 29.1 in medical doctors, and 73.6 ± 27.7 in paramedical staff. Healthcare professionals and especially paramedical staff had the highest levels of stress (p < 0.001 vs non-healthcare workers). Across all occupational categories, women had systematically significantly higher levels of work-related stress than men (p < 0.001). There was a negative correlation between age and stress level (r = -0.098, p < 0.001). Healthcare professionals demonstrated an increased risk of very-high stress levels (>80) compared to other workers (OR = 2.13, 95% CI 1.87–2.41). Paramedical staff risk for very-high levels of stress was higher than doctors’ (1.88, 1.50–2.34). The risk of high levels of stress also increased in women (1.83, 1.61–2.09; p < 0.001 vs. men) and in people aged <50 (1.45, 1.26–1.66; p < 0.001 vs. aged >50). Conclusions The first wave of the pandemic was a major stressful event for healthcare workers, especially paramedical staff. Among individuals, women were the most at risk while age was a protective factor.

Abstract Background Social media use becomes pervasive and universal among young adults including medical personnel. Furthermore, it become established that more frequent use of the social media is associated with negative psychological well-being, anxiety which represents the second leading cause of disability among all psychiatric disorders and depression which represents the single largest contributor to global disability according to the World Health Organization. The Aim of this study To analyze the relationship between the use of social media, stress level, anxiety and depression among residents in Ain Shams University Hospitals (ASUH) and academic demonstrators in faculty of medicine. Patients and Methods This is an observational cross-sectional study, Conducted in Ain Shams University hospitals (ASUH), we included 200 of staff and medical school academics in faculty of medicine, starting from February 2018 till August 2019. Results 33 participants showed average social media use representing 16.5% while 167 participants showed problematic social media use representing 83.5%. 11 participants showed low stress levels representing 5.5%, 127 participants showed moderate stress levels representing 63.5% while 62 participants showed high stress levels representing 31%. Conclusion Social media use by clinicians is widespread, especially by younger clinicians for personal and reference purposes. Use of multiple SM platforms is independently associated with symptoms of depression and anxiety, even when controlling for overall time spent in their use.

AbstractBackgroundThe salivary circadian diurnal cortisol plays an important role in growth and development. Inappropriate levels may induce changes associated with an increased risk of obesity later in life. It is unknown if there are differences in cortisol secretion pattern between overweight/obese infants when compared with theirs peers in infancy. Thus, this study aimed to compare the salivary cortisol secretion pattern in overweight/obese and normal-weight infants.MethodsThirty-three (overweight/obese = 17 and normal weight = 16) infants between 6 and 24 months of age had saliva samples collected upon awakening (T1), 30 min after waking (T2), at 12:00 am or before the baby’s meal (T3), and prior to bedtime (T4). Highly sensitive enzyme immunoassays were used for cortisol analyses.ResultsSalivary cortisol levels were similar between the groups: T1 (p = 0.22; 95% confidence interval [CI]: −5.65, 1.37), T2 (p = 0.24; 95% CI: −8.23, 2.17), T3 (p = 0.95; 95% CI: −3.16, 2.96), and T4 (p = 0.81; 95% CI: −1.39, 1.08); and no differences were observed between area under the curve (AUC) (p = 0.80; 95% CI: −4.58–13.66). The cortisol level reduced in T4 (95% CI: 1.35–2.96) compared to T1 (95% CI: 5.15–8.49) and T2 in the overweight/obese group (p < 0.001; 95% CI: 6.02–11.04). In the normal-weight group, the cortisol reduced in T3 (95% CI: 2.86–8.18) compared to T1 (95% CI: 5.64–12.28) and decreased until T4 (p = 0.001; 95% CI: 1.25–3.37).ConclusionsThe overweight/obese infant group presented a different pattern of cortisol secretion, although cortisol levels did not differ between the control group.

Background: The role of neuroendocrine alterations in the etiology of frailty syndrome is still poorly understood. Hypothalamic-pituitary-adrenal axis dysregulation is a plausible candidate pathway contributing to frailty. Thus, we sought to examine the associations of diurnal cortisol secretion with frailty in older adults. Methods: A cross-sectional analysis was conducted among 745 study participants (age 65–90 years, mean age 75.1 years) of the population-based KORA Age study. Associations between salivary cortisol measures at awakening (morning 1 [M1]), 30 minutes after awakening (M2), and evening (E) and frailty criteria were determined. Results: Lower cortisol levels in the first morning sample (M1) (P = .18) and M2 (P = .14) and increased E levels (P = .004) were observed in prefrail (35.17%, n = 262) and frail (3.36%, n = 25) individuals, in a dose-response manner. Frailty was strongly associated with smaller ratios of morning to evening levels; M1 to E ratio (P = .02) and M2 to E ratio (P = .003). Higher evening cortisol levels were associated with a 24% increased risk of a prefrail state (odds ratio, 1.22; 95% confidence interval, 1.03–1.44). A smaller morning to evening ratio was associated with an increased risk of low grip strength (1.42, 1.09–1.86) and gait speed (1.31, 1.02–1.68). Conclusion: Frailty status is associated with blunted cortisol reactivity as demonstrated by lower morning and higher evening salivary cortisol levels.

Abstract Objectives There is evidence suggesting that in martial arts competitions athletes characterized by higher anxiety and harm avoidance may be more likely to lose a fight. This psychological profile has been hypothesized to explain in part the observation that cortisol is higher in losers before and in response to a competition. An important research target that needs further exploration is the identification of phenotypic traits that can be helpful in predicting athletes’ performance. Here we present a brief description of the theoretical bases that drives our research in the evolutionary psychobiology of sports and illustrate preliminary data on the relationship between the 5HTTLPR genotype, salivary cortisol, temperament and competition. Methods Sixty-five healthy male non-professional athletes provided saliva samples 10 min before and after a kumite session and filled out the Tridimensional Personality Questionnaire. Results Salivary cortisol levels 10 min before the competition were higher in losers and in athletes with the S allele. Temperament was associated with competition outcome and cortisol: losers were characterized by higher scores of harm avoidance and harm avoidance was positively correlated with cortisol levels. Conclusions The results confirm previous findings linking temperamental traits, pre-and post- competition physiological stress response with competition outcome in kumite fight. Moreover, they indicate an association between the 5HTTLPR polymorphism and pre-competition salivary cortisol, thus providing a preliminary but non-conclusive evidence on the role played by the 5HTTLPR genotype as a vulnerability factor in sport competition.

ABSTRACT Objective: to evaluate the effect of music therapy on the stress of chemically dependent people. Method: quasi-experimental study conducted at a philanthropic institution with 18 chemically dependent people undergoing treatment. Salivary cortisol (stress hormone) was collected in three moments: before, 60 minutes after, and 120 minutes after a music therapy group intervention. Statistical analysis adopted a significance level of p < 0.05 and used the Wilcoxon and Kruskal-Wallis non-parametric tests. Results: after 60 minutes of intervention, there was a statistically significant reduction in mean salivary cortisol levels (p < 0.001). A reduction was also noted after 120 minutes, but without statistical significance (p = 0.139). Conclusion: a single session of 60 minutes of group music therapy was able to reduce stress (salivary cortisol levels) of chemically dependent people.

Background: The novel coronavirus disease outbreak of 2019 was declared as a public health emergency by the World Health Organization. At present, the virus has spread throughout the world, leading to millions of cases and is further increasing. Objective: The main objective of this study is to review the impact of Corona Virus Disease 2019 (COVID-19) on the mental health of frontline workers, isolated and quarantined people and the general population. Methods: The relevant articles were extracted from PubMed, Web of Science and ScienceDirect database by using the keywords “Mental health”, “COVID-19”, “Impact of COVID-19”, “Frontline workers”, “Quarantine”, “Isolation”, “Immunity” and “Economy”. The retrieved articles were included in the study based on inclusion criteria to perform the review. All the selected scientific articles were critically reviewed and the information is summarized in this narrative review. Results: The majority of the studies stated that frontline health workers were at an increased risk of depression. The infected, suspects and quarantined people were reported with high stress, posttraumatic stress disorder, and suicidal thoughts. The pandemic has devastated the world’s economy, which has severely impacted global mental health. Conclusion: Mental health should be taken into account, and necessary interventional initiatives need to be considered both by the health authorities and the government to minimize the adversity of the consequences. The pandemic may disappear with the discovery of new vaccines or medications, but its negative impact on mental health may persist, particularly among vulnerable populations. Thus, mental health must be a matter of concern in the present scenario.

Anxiety, as measured by self-report inventories and salivary cortisol levels, was examined in 11 males who stutter and 11 males who do not stutter during baseline, low stress, and high stress sessions. During the high stress session salivary cortisol was significantly greater in persons who stutter than in persons who do not stutter. No significant differences were found between the two groups on the State-Anxiety Inventory, Trait-Anxiety Inventory, or the Personal Report of Communication Apprehension. Significant differences in anxiety levels among the baseline, low stress, and high stress sessions for both groups of subjects were found for the State-Anxiety Inventory. No other significant differences or relationships were found between the two groups.
